INNER LENS AND LAMP INCLUDING THE SAME
Disclosed is an inner lens provided in a lamp, the inner lens including a light transmission part through which at least a portion of a light beam output from a light source passes and is then output, a light distribution formation part that outputs, to an outside of the lamp, a light beam, which forms a light distribution pattern, within a transmission light beam that is the light beam output from the light transmission part, and an image formation part that outputs, to the outside, a light beam, which forms an image pattern, among the transmission light beam.
LIGHT GUIDE ELEMENT, LIGHTING DEVICE AND VEHICLE
A light guide element including at least one light guide unit, each light guide unit having at least one first light entry part, at least one first reflecting part, a second reflecting part and a first light exit part. The second reflecting part and the first light exit part are disposed in a peripheral region of the light guide unit. The first light entry part receives light rays from a light source; the first reflecting part reflects light rays from the first light entry part towards the second reflecting part in the peripheral region. The second reflecting part reflects light rays from the first reflecting part towards the first light exit part, such that the light rays emerge from the first light exit part. A lighting device and a vehicle may implement the light guide.
LIGHTING DEVICE FOR VEHICLES
A lighting device comprising a first light unit having a light source and a first flat light guide having a linear light coupling surface and a light decoupling surface. A second light unit has a light source and a second flat light guide having a linear light coupling surface and a linear light decoupling surface. The first flat light guide and the second flat light guide are connected to each other in a single piece to form a light guide element. Opposite flat sides of the first light guide and opposite flat sides of the second light guide intersect in an intersection area. The first flat light guide has a deflection section between a first flat section and a second flat section of the first flat light guide. The first flat light guide and the second flat light guide form a U-shaped light guide element in a transverse plane.
RUNNING LIGHT FOR A VEHICLE
A running light for a vehicle includes at least one light source, a number of first optical waveguides on a first side, a number of second optical waveguides on a second side opposite the first side. One of the first waveguides emits light from the at least one light source in both the main beam direction, which runs along a main axis orthogonal to a secondary axis connecting the first side and second side, as well as in a first area toward the number of second waveguides. The second waveguide emits the light from the at least one light source in both the main beam direction and in a second area toward the number of first waveguides.

VEHICLE LAMP
A light guide body has a first light guide part disposed in front of a light source, a second light guide part extending from a front surface side of the first light guide part toward at least one lateral side of the first light guide part, a plurality of third light guide parts branching and extending from a midway portion of the second light guide part, an incidence part located on a back surface side of the first light guide part, and a first emission part located on a tip side of the plurality of third light guide parts, the second light guide part has a shape in which a cross-sectional area gradually decreases toward the tip side, and the plurality of third light guide parts are arranged next to each other in an extension direction of the second light guide part.
VEHICLE LAMP
A light guide body has first protrusion protruding from first curved portion toward a side opposite to diverging portion, second protrusion protruding from second curved portion toward a side opposite to the diverging portion, optical axis of light emitted from light source is arranged to be shifted to the one side or the other side in first direction with respect to a boundary of the diverging portion, and according to proportion of lights diverged to the side of a second light guide part and the side of a third light guide part via the diverging portion, a position of a first connecting portion, to which the first protrusion and the first curved portion are connected, is different from a position of a second connecting portion, to which the second protrusion and the second curved portion are connected, in a second direction which is perpendicular to at least the first direction.
